Transaction

75d76343b2cd598282100a57723c1aed5e4fc025685fd7750cabaaf2922dddd3
430,618 confirmations
Timestamp
1519075415
Block509,981
Fee1,917 sats
Fee rate10 sats/vB
view on mempool.space

Inputs & Outputs